Personnel: Bryan Ferry (vocals, guitar synthesizer, keyboards); Phil Manzanera, Neil Hubbard (guitar); Kermit Moore (cello); Andy Mackay (saxophone); Paul Carrack (piano); Neil Jason, Alan Spenner (bass); Rick Marotta, Andy Newmark (drums); Jimmy Maelen (percussion); Fonzi Thornton, Yanick Etienne (background vocals). Recorded at Compass Point, Nassau, Bahamas and The Power Station, New York, New York. Digitally remastered by Robert C. Ludwig (Masterdisc). From 1975's SIREN through the rest of Roxy Music's albums and his concurrent solo work, Bryan Ferry was leading up to AVALON. The last Roxy Music studio album (it was followed by numerous collections, both live and otherwise), it is the perfect culmination of Ferry's constant striving for the ultimate sophistication. On AVALON, the styles that the band had explored in the past--funk, jazz, and rock--come together to create a texture of remarkable subtlety. The title track is Ferry's finest moment. His suave voice turns the romance all the way up, while the band plays in a smooth, light jazz-funk groove and guitar notes shimmer like the sun on water. "While My Heart is Still Beating" features Andy Mackay's saxophone drifting in around Phil Manzanera's languid guitar lines. "True to Life," a ballad shot through with reverberation, is the kind of song aching to be played late at night with the lights off. From the almost jaw-dropping elegance of the opening track, "More Than This," to the closing "Tara," a sparse, evocative instrumental, AVALON is Roxy Music's masterpiece.

Rolling Stone (11/89) - Ranked # 31 in Rolling Stone's "100 Best Albums Of The Eighties" survey. Q (12/99, p.158) - 4 stars out of 5 - "...A demi-monde of exhausted, ruined glamour is conjured by the title track....AVALON is their weary goodbye and as a farewell letter from a national treasure, it's a bittersweet treat." Uncut (9/03, p.126) - 4 stars out of 5 - "...The sounds on this, the biggest-selling album of their career, are as avant-garde as anything they'd ever done, just more subtle..." Mojo (Publisher) (1/00, p.108) - "...a coherent piece of work with a high strike rate....sparkling pop..." Mojo (Publisher) (9/03, p.123) - 4 stars out of 5 - "...AVALON, in its indistinct beauty, said everything Ferry needed to say about sophisticated pop for grown-ups..."

Flesh + Blood suggested that Roxy Music were at the end of the line, but they regrouped and recorded the lovely Avalon, one of their finest albums. Certainly, the lush, elegant soundscapes of Avalon are far removed from the edgy avant-pop of their early records, yet it represents another landmark in their career. With its stylish, romantic washes of synthesizers and Bryan Ferry's elegant, seductive croon, Avalon simultaneously functioned as sophisticated make-out music for yuppies and as the maturation of synth pop. Ferry was never this romantic or seductive, either with Roxy or as a solo artist, and Avalon shimmers with elegance in both its music and its lyrics. "More Than This," "Take a Chance with Me," "While My Heart Is Still Beating," and the title track are immaculately crafted and subtle songs, where the shifting synthesizers and murmured vocals gradually reveal the melodies. It's a rich, textured album and a graceful way to end the band's career. ~ Stephen Thomas Erlewine
